The Rise of a Home Improvement Empire

Chip and Joanna Gaines, the home improvement power couple, virtually changed the expectations of viewers for design shows with their HGTV hit, "Fixer Upper." For five seasons, they, you know, wowed audiences with their distinctive renovation style, turning rundown houses into beautiful, inviting homes. Their approach was pretty much fresh, combining Chip's energetic personality with Joanna's keen eye for design, and that really made them stand out.

Fans were, as a matter of fact, quite shocked when the couple announced the end of their beloved show. However, this decision was, in some respects, a stepping stone to something much bigger. Their home and lifestyle empire, which began with "Fixer Upper," has since grown significantly, encompassing various businesses and projects.

In 2022, Chip and his wife, Joanna Gaines, launched the Magnolia Network. This was, in a way, a major rebrand of an existing channel, and it became a new home for their creative vision. It allowed them to, you know, expand their reach and showcase a wider range of stories and talents beyond just home renovations, which was a pretty big step for them.

New Show and Casting Choices

The controversy, apparently, centered on a casting decision for a new Magnolia series. Chip and Joanna Gaines received, in some respects, backlash from some fans for casting a gay couple on one of their new shows. This decision, too, sparked criticism from leaders and commentators who, you know, suggested the couple had abandoned certain values they were thought to uphold.

"Back to the Frontier," a new show from Waco's "Fixer Upper" stars, Chip and Joanna Gaines, has, as a matter of fact, provoked ire online from some conservative Christians. This was over the inclusion of a same-sex couple in the series. It seemed to be a big point of contention for them, and so it caused a stir.

Evangelicals, for example, were, quite literally, losing it over Chip and Joanna Gaines, according to Olivia Craighead, a news writer for The Cut who covers pop culture and celebrity. She previously, you know, wrote about pop culture, and so she noted this strong disapproval. Frequently Asked Questions About Chip and Joanna Gaines

Why did Chip and Joanna Gaines receive backlash for their new show?

Chip and Joanna Gaines, you know, received backlash from some fans and evangelical Christians because of their decision to cast a gay couple on a new Magnolia series, "Back to the Frontier." This inclusion, you know, prompted criticism from leaders and commentators who felt the couple had, in some respects, moved away from certain Christian values. It was, actually, a significant point of contention for many viewers, and so it caused a lot of discussion online.

Are Chip and Joanna Gaines still married?

Yes, Chip and Joanna Gaines are, in fact, still married. They have, actually, addressed divorce rumors publicly, confirming that they are in a "new phase" of their relationship, which they call "marriage 2.0," and they are, you know, loving it. They got married on May 31, 2003, and they continue to, in some respects, build their life and empire together, which is pretty clear.

What is the Magnolia Network?

The Magnolia Network is, you know, a media platform launched by Chip and Joanna Gaines in 2022. It was, actually, a rebrand of an existing channel and serves as a home for their various shows and other lifestyle content. It’s part of their larger home and lifestyle empire that began with their hit HGTV show, "Fixer Upper," and it, you know, allows them to expand their creative ventures significantly.
